Analysis of low-cost Welch FFT segment size selection method for spectrum usage measurement

Abstract(in English) Smart Spectrum Access (SSA), which is an advanced Dynamic Spectrum Access (DSA) exploits any statistical information of spectrum utilization obtained by spectrum usage measurements has been investigated. This paper focuses on signal processing techniques for measurements in a spectrum usage measurement system. An observation equipment performs the spectrum usage detection in time-frequency plane using Welch FFT for time-frequency conversion and energy detection. For Welch FFT, to properly select Welch FFT segment size is important since it determines the degree of accuracy of spectrum usage detection. Conventional segment size selection method requires relatively high computational complexity since it exhaustively searches a proper segment size from selectable all segment sizes, which results in an inefficient search for selecting a proper segment size. In this paper, a segment size selection method which limits searched segment size while it selects a proper segment size with low cost and efficiency is proposed. By numerical simulations, the performances between proposed method and conventional method are compared and analyzed.
